#16e81f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#16e81f is composed of 8.6% red, 91%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.6%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 122.6 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 49.8%. #16e81f color hex could be obtained by blending #2cff3e with #00d100. Closest websafe color is: #00ff33.

#16e81f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#16e81f has RGB values of R:22, G:232, B:31 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.87,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 1501215.

Shades and Tints of #16e81f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021102 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#16e81f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#788678 is the less saturated color, while #02fc0d is the most saturated one.
